3-Ingredient Homemade Strawberry Fruit Roll-Ups Recipe
These 3-Ingredient Homemade Strawberry Fruit Roll-Ups are a healthy and delicious way to satisfy your sweet tooth. Made with just strawberries, honey, and lemon juice, they are easy to prepare and perfect for a wholesome snack. The fruit is blended into a smooth puree, then slowly dried in the oven until it becomes chewy and fruit leather-like. Fruit Roll-Up Ingredients
- 3 cups strawberries, frozen (thawed) or fresh
- 3 tablespoons honey
- 2 tablespoons lemon juice
- Preheat Oven: Preheat your oven to the lowest setting, ideally between 140 and 170 degrees Fahrenheit. Line a sheet pan with parchment paper and set it aside.
- Blend Ingredients: Combine the strawberries, honey, and lemon juice in a food processor or blender. Blend until you achieve a completely smooth puree with no lumps.
- Spread Mixture: Pour the smooth strawberry mixture onto the parchment-lined sheet pan. Use a spatula to spread it evenly to about 1/8 to 1/4 inch thickness for consistent drying.
- Dry in Oven: Place the pan in the preheated oven and let the mixture dry for 4 to 6 hours. The drying time depends on your oven’s precise temperature. The fruit roll-up is ready when it is no longer tacky to the touch in the center.
- Cool and Cut: Allow the fruit roll-up to cool completely. Once cooled, carefully peel it off the parchment paper. Trim the edges with clean scissors or a pizza cutter, then cut into 1-inch wide strips for easy serving.

Notes
- The drying time can vary depending on your oven’s temperature and humidity; check the fruit roll-ups periodically.
- You can use fresh or thawed frozen strawberries according to what you have on hand.
- Substitute honey with maple syrup or agave nectar for a vegan-friendly option.
- Store the fruit roll-ups in an airtight container at room temperature for up to 1 week or refrigerate to extend shelf life.
- If your oven doesn’t go as low as 140°F, use the lowest possible setting to avoid cooking the fruit rather than drying it.
